WebThe JASPAR CORE database contains a curated, non-redundant set of profiles, derived from published collections of experimentally defined transcription factor binding sites for … WebThese datasets cover over 200 human cell types, including normal tissues and multiple cancer types. We collectively identified 688,429 distinct CTCF binding sites by merging shared peaks called from each dataset. We assigned an occupancy score to each CTCF site by tallying the ChIP-seq datasets exhibiting peaks within the site.

WebJun 5, 2024 · CTCF knockdown in prostate cancer cells leads to hypermethylation at CTCF binding sites. We sought to determine whether decreased CTCF expression is causal in directing methylation to specific regions using a genome-wide methylation analysis that employs immunoprecipitation of methylated DNA followed by application to copy number …

WebNov 2, 2007 · The CTCF-binding site located between the enhancer and the promoter of the second gene may function as enhancer-blocking insulator to protect against illegitimate transcriptional activation. In this scenario, the neighboring genes may have very different expression status in that tissue.
